How to reset NVRAM – Apple Macintosh troubleshooting


In this video we look at how you reset NVRAM or nonvolatile random-access memory on your Apple Macintosh computer. Used as a troubleshooting technique, this tip may resolve issues with:

  • sound volume,
  • display resolution,
  • startup-disk selection,
  • time zone,
  • and recent kernel panic information.
